3. Reflection I
After implementing the action, the researcher and the English teacher as the collaborator reflected on the action done. The researcher had a
discussion with the English teacher in order to evaluate the action. The discussion was done based on the observations in the teaching-learning
process, the students’ opinions, and the comments from each research member. Besides, the researcher also interviewed students about the action
implemented. As mentioned in Chapter III, it was needed to fulfill the democratic and dialogic validity. Here, everybody had an equal opportunity to
express their ideas, opinions, and feelings. From the implementation of the action above, some findings were presented as follows:
The mind mapping is a technique that can improve students’ writing skills. It can be implemented as the warming-up or even as a practice in the
teaching-learning process. Based on the observation during the action and the interview, the implementation of the mind mapping technique in English
teaching-learning pro cess was effective to improve students’ writing skill.
Based on the data those were carried out from students in the interview 4. It seemed that the students’ motivation increased in the learning process. They
did not get bored during the teaching-learning process because they were interested about the use of the mind mapping. They also felt that the task was
easy to do. Besides, the students’ motivation also increased since they knew more the words and they were also happy to study together. Those statements
were supported by the quotation of the interview with the students below:
